Propojení aplikace FileMaker s ABAS ERP
Integrace dvou různých systémů ERP, například ABAS ERP a softwaru gFM Business ERP nebo jiných řešení FileMaker, může firmám přinést značné výhody. FileMaker je skvělý způsob, jak spojit data pro Apple Mac, Windows a iOS z různých systémů. Zatímco systém ABAS ERP je známý jako komplexní a flexibilní řešení ERP pro středně velké společnosti, software gFM-Business ERP založený na aplikaci FileMaker umožňuje flexibilní přizpůsobení, zejména v oblasti specifických podnikových procesů. Kombinace těchto dvou systémů může společnostem pomoci zlepšit efektivitu jejich činnosti, zvýšit transparentnost dat a automatizovat obchodní procesy. V tomto článku se dozvíte, jak lze systém ABAS ERP propojit se systémem gFM-Business ERP, jaké metody jsou k dispozici a jaké výhody tato integrace přináší.
Obsah
- Propojení aplikace FileMaker s ABAS ERP
- 1. základy integrace
- 2. integrace prostřednictvím rozhraní RESTful API
- 3. připojení přes ODBC
- 4. export a import dat prostřednictvím CSV/XML
- 5. middleware pro integraci
- Výhody integrace
- Ukázkový skript FileMakeru pro rozhraní REST API
- Vysvětlení scénáře
- Často kladené dotazy k FileMakeru a systému ABAS ERP
- Souhrn
1. základy integrace
Než se pustíte do technické realizace integrace, je důležité pochopit základní funkce obou systémů:
ABAS ERP je široce používané řešení ERP, které nabízí moduly pro finanční účetnictví, výrobu, řízení materiálů, prodej a logistiku. Vyznačuje se silnou přizpůsobivostí a podporou mezinárodních obchodních požadavků.
gFM-Business ERP je modulární software ERP založený na systému Claris FileMaker, který byl vyvinut pro malé a střední podniky. Nabízí funkce, jako je správa zákazníků (CRM), správa zboží a skladů a fakturace, a je známý zejména svou otevřeností a snadnou přizpůsobitelností.
Integrace obou systémů umožňuje společnostem spojit silné stránky systému ABAS ERP v oblastech, jako je výroba a účetnictví, s flexibilitou a uživatelskou přívětivostí systému gFM-Business ERP.
FileMaker ERP u nás jako otevřená licence za jednorázovou kupní cenu
Vyžádat si informace
2. integrace prostřednictvím rozhraní RESTful API
Použití rozhraní RESTful API je jednou z nejflexibilnějších a nejmodernějších metod propojení systémů ABAS ERP a gFM-Business ERP. RESTful API umožňují výměnu dat mezi dvěma systémy prostřednictvím protokolů HTTP, což je standardní metoda integrace moderních softwarových aplikací.
- ABAS ERP APIABAS ERP nabízí rozhraní RESTful API, které umožňuje přístup k různým zdrojům dat, jako jsou zákazníci, objednávky, faktury, zboží a zásoby. Prostřednictvím tohoto rozhraní API lze data načítat v reálném čase a aktualizovat je v systému ABAS ERP.
- gFM-Business ERP APIJelikož je systém gFM-Business založen na FileMakeru, může komunikovat s jinými systémy prostřednictvím rozhraní REST API. Rozhraní FileMaker Data API umožňuje načítat a upravovat data v systému gFM-Business.
Příklad výměny dat prostřednictvím rozhraní REST API
- Synchronizace údajů o zákaznících a objednávkáchRozhraní REST API systému ABAS ERP lze použít k načtení dat o zákaznících a objednávkách a jejich importu do systému gFM Business. Naopak systém gFM Business může také přenášet nové zákazníky nebo objednávky do systému ABAS ERP, takže oba systémy mají synchronizované databáze.
- Odsouhlasení zásobZásoby ze systému ABAS ERP lze synchronizovat v systému gFM Business prostřednictvím rozhraní API a zajistit tak konzistentní správu zásob v obou systémech. Díky tomu je možné sledovat stav zásob v reálném čase a vyhnout se úzkým místům nebo nadměrným zásobám.
3. připojení přes ODBC
Dalším způsobem integrace systémů ABAS ERP a gFM-Business je použití ODBC (Open Database Connectivity). ODBC umožňuje přímý přístup k databázím obou systémů a poskytuje rychlý a efektivní způsob výměny dat.
- ODBC v systému ABAS ERPABAS ERP podporuje ODBC, takže k databázi mohou přistupovat externí aplikace. To umožňuje provádět dotazy SQL pro načtení nebo aktualizaci dat v reálném čase.
- ODBC v aplikaci FileMaker/gFM-BusinessFileMaker také podporuje připojení ODBC, takže můžete přistupovat přímo k datům ABAS ERP. To znamená, že můžete například synchronizovat údaje o zboží nebo zákaznících mezi systémy v reálném čase, aniž byste museli data ručně exportovat a importovat.
Příklad integrace prostřednictvím ODBC
- Výměna dat v reálném časePomocí připojení ODBC můžete kdykoli přistupovat k aktuálním datům v systému ABAS ERP v aplikaci gFM Business. To je užitečné zejména pro sestavy založené na datech z obou systémů nebo pro přehled o stavu zásob, objednávek a zákazníků v reálném čase.
- Připojení databázíPomocí dotazů SQL můžete aktualizovat data v systému gFM Business na základě informací uložených v systému ABAS ERP a naopak. To výrazně snižuje náchylnost k chybám a manuální práci.
4. export a import dat prostřednictvím CSV/XML
Jednou z jednodušších metod integrace dat mezi systémy ABAS ERP a gFM Business je export a import dat prostřednictvím souborů CSV nebo XML. Tato metoda je vhodná zejména v případě, že není vyžadována integrace v reálném čase a data lze synchronizovat v pravidelných intervalech.
- Export CSV/XML do ABAS ERPABAS ERP umožňuje exportovat data ve formě souborů CSV nebo XML, například údaje o zákaznících, objednávkách, zboží a stavu zásob.
- Import CSV/XML do gFM-BusinessTyto exportované soubory lze importovat do aplikace gFM Business a dále je v ní zpracovávat. A naopak, můžete exportovat data z gFM-Business a importovat je do ABAS ERP.
Příklad synchronizace prostřednictvím CSV/XML
- Pravidelná synchronizaceSpolečnost může jednou denně exportovat údaje o zákaznících z ABAS ERP a importovat je do gFM Business, aby zajistila aktuálnost informací o zákaznících v obou systémech. Stejný postup by bylo možné použít pro údaje o objednávkách nebo stavech zásob.
- Ruční synchronizace datV případech, kdy není vyžadován nepřetržitý přenos dat, může být import a export souborů CSV/XML praktickým řešením, jak udržet systémy synchronizované bez složitého programování.
5. middleware pro integraci
Pokud společnosti vyžadují složité integrace a automatizace, může být použití middlewaru užitečné. Middleware funguje jako prostředník mezi systémy ABAS ERP a gFM-Business a umožňuje automatickou výměnu dat mezi systémy.
Na trhu existuje několik middlewarových řešení, např. Zapier, Integromat nebo Claris Connectkteré byly speciálně vyvinuty pro vzájemné propojení různých systémů.
Příklad použití middlewaru
- Automatizovaný pracovní postupMohl by být nastaven automatizovaný pracovní postup, v němž se každá nová objednávka vytvořená v systému ABAS ERP automaticky vytvoří jako objednávka v systému gFM Business. Zároveň by se mohly automaticky synchronizovat stavy zásob a objednávky mezi systémy.
- Propojení různých systémůMiddlewarová řešení také umožňují společnostem integrovat více systémů současně. Například systém ABAS ERP lze propojit se systémem gFM Business a systémem elektronického obchodování, jako je Shopify, a vytvořit tak bezproblémovou komplexní integraci.
Rychlokurz FileMakeru
Rychlý a efektivní FileMaker
učení ve 20 kapitolách.
Zúčastněte se zdarma
Výhody integrace
Integrace systémů ABAS ERP a gFM-Business nabízí podnikům řadu výhod:
- Konzistence datSystémy jsou synchronizovány, takže údaje, jako jsou informace o zákaznících, objednávky a stavy zásob, jsou vždy aktuální bez ohledu na to, v jakém systému byly zaznamenány.
- AutomatizaceManuální procesy, jako je export a import dat, lze automatizovat, což šetří čas a snižuje náchylnost k chybám.
- FlexibilitaIntegrace umožňuje společnostem využívat výhody obou systémů. Systém ABAS ERP nabízí výkonné funkce ERP, zatímco systém gFM-Business je díky svému základu FileMaker snadno přizpůsobitelný.
- Zvýšení efektivityDíky automatizaci procesů a zamezení duplicitního zadávání dat mohou společnosti pracovat efektivněji a soustředit se na svou hlavní činnost.
Ukázkový skript FileMakeru pro rozhraní REST API
Níže je uveden příklad skriptu aplikace FileMaker, který se připojí k rozhraní ABAS ERP RESTful API a odešle požadavek. Tento příklad předpokládá, že máte přístup k rozhraní ABAS ERP API a že jsou k dispozici údaje o ověření.
Příklad: Získání dat zákazníků z ABAS ERP prostřednictvím rozhraní RESTful API
Příprava:
- URL ADRESY ROZHRANÍ ABAS ERPAdresa URL rozhraní ABAS ERP API, která se používá pro přístup k požadovaným datům.
- OvěřováníRozhraní API obvykle používá k zabezpečení ověřování OAuth2 nebo tokeny API.
1. proměnné a konfigurace
Nejprve nastavíme potřebné proměnné a konfigurace pro požadavek API:
# Nastavení adresy URL rozhraní API a ověřovacích údajů
Nastavit proměnnou [ $url ; Hodnota: "https://api.abas-erp.com/v1/customers" ]
Nastavit proměnnou [ $client_id ; Hodnota: "your_client_id" ]
Nastavit proměnnou [ $client_secret ; Hodnota: "your_client_secret" ]
Nastavit proměnnou [ $token_url ; Hodnota: "https://auth.abas-erp.com/oauth/token" ]
Nastavit proměnnou [ $grant_type ; Hodnota: "client_credentials" ]
2. načtení přístupového tokenu OAuth2
Protože většina moderních rozhraní API, jako je ABAS ERP, vyžaduje ověření OAuth2, musíme nejprve získat přístupový token:
# Vytvoření těla POST pro požadavek na token
Nastavení proměnné [ $postData ; Hodnota:
"client_id=" & $client_id &
"&client_secret=" & $client_secret &
"&grant_type=" & $grant_type ]
# Proveďte volání API pro získání přístupového tokenu.
Vložit z adresy URL [
Výběr ;
Dialog: ;
$auth_response ;
$token_url ;
cURL options: "--request POST --data " & $postData
]
# Výpis přístupového tokenu z odpovědi API (předpokládá se JSON)
Nastavení proměnné [ $access_token ; Hodnota: JSONGetElement ( $auth_response ; "access_token" ) ]
3. načtení dat z rozhraní ABAS ERP API
Obdržený přístupový token můžete nyní použít k zadání požadavku na rozhraní ABAS ERP API, např. k získání seznamu zákazníků.
Adresa URL rozhraní API # pro načítání údajů o zákaznících
Nastavit proměnnou [ $api_url ; Hodnota: "https://api.abas-erp.com/v1/customers" ]
# Nastavení možností cURL pro volání API
Nastavení proměnné [ $cURL_options ; Hodnota:
"--header \"Authorisation: Bearer " & $access_token & "\"¶" &
"--header \"Content-Type: application/json\"¶" &
"--header \"Accept: application/json\""
]
# Proveďte volání API pro načtení údajů o zákazníkovi.
Vložit z adresy URL [
Výběr ;
Dialog: ;
$response ;
$api_url ;
Možnosti cURL: $cURL_options
]
# Zobrazení odpovědi API v dialogu (například jako JSON)
Nastavit proměnnou [ $formatted_response ; Hodnota: JSONFormatElements( $response ) ]
Zobrazení vlastního dialogového okna ["API response" ; $formatted_response ]
4. zpracování dat API
Jakmile obdržíte data o zákaznících z rozhraní API, můžete je vložit do polí aplikace FileMaker a dále je zpracovávat.
# Příklad: Výpis prvních údajů o zákazníkovi z odpovědi JSON
Nastavení proměnné [ $customer_name ; Hodnota: JSONGetElement ( $response ; "customers[0].name" ) ]
Nastavit proměnnou [ $customer_email ; Hodnota: JSONGetElement ( $response ; "customers[0].email" ) ]
# Uložení údajů o zákaznících do polí aplikace FileMaker
Nastavit hodnotu pole [ Customer::Name ; $customer_name ]
Nastavit hodnotu pole [ Customer::Email ; $customer_email ]
RESTful API s gFM-Business ERP a FileMaker Serverem
Více informací
Vysvětlení scénáře
- Získávání tokenůNejprve získejte přístupový token z rozhraní API OAuth2 systému ABAS ERP. Tento token je nutný k odesílání ověřených požadavků na rozhraní API.
- Žádost o dataS přijatým přístupovým tokenem odešlete požadavek GET na rozhraní API a získáte data zákazníka ve formátu JSON.
- ZpracováníPřijatá data se extrahují pomocí JSONGetElement a vloží se do příslušných polí v databázi FileMaker.
Úpravy podle potřeby
Koncové bodyK načtení objednávek, faktur nebo například dat ze skladu můžete použít jiné koncové body rozhraní ABAS ERP API.
Řešení chybPřidání zpracování chyb, které zajistí, že skript bude správně reagovat i v případě selhání volání API.
Více datových záznamůPokud rozhraní API vrátí více záznamů, můžete vytvořit smyčku pro jejich uložení do aplikace FileMaker.
Často kladené dotazy k FileMakeru a systému ABAS ERP
- Jak mohu propojit FileMaker s ABAS ERP?
- FileMaker můžete propojit s ABAS ERP pomocí rozhraní ABAS REST API. To umožňuje výměnu dat mezi FileMakerem a ABAS ERP prostřednictvím požadavků HTTP, například dat o zákaznících, zboží nebo objednávkách.
- Co potřebuji k integraci systému ABAS ERP s aplikací FileMaker?
- K propojení systému ABAS ERP s aplikací FileMaker potřebujete přístup k rozhraní ABAS REST API a odpovídající přístupové údaje API (uživatelské jméno, heslo, token API). Měli byste také znát koncové body rozhraní API, abyste se mohli dotazovat nebo aktualizovat požadovaná data.
- Která data mohu synchronizovat mezi FileMakerem a ABAS ERP?
- Můžete synchronizovat širokou škálu dat, jako jsou zákazníci, položky, stavy zásob, objednávky, faktury a dodávky. Tato data lze v reálném čase posílat mezi systémy FileMaker a ABAS ERP a udržovat je tak aktuální.
- Jak nastavím komunikaci API mezi aplikací FileMaker a systémem ABAS ERP?
- Komunikace API probíhá prostřednictvím požadavků HTTP, které se ve FileMakeru provádějí příkazem "Vložit z adresy URL". Přístupové údaje API a příslušné parametry přenášíte za účelem načtení dat z ABAS ERP nebo jejich uložení do ABAS ERP.
- Mohu synchronizovat data mezi FileMakerem a ABAS ERP v reálném čase?
- Ano, synchronizace v reálném čase je možná pomocí volání API ze systému FileMaker v pravidelných intervalech. Například změny v systému ABAS ERP lze okamžitě přenést do aplikace FileMaker a naopak.
- Jaké metody ověřování používá ABAS ERP pro rozhraní API?
- Rozhraní ABAS REST API používá ověřování pomocí tokenů. Abyste obdrželi přístupový token, který se používá pro další požadavky API, musíte se ověřit pomocí přístupových údajů API.
- Mohu importovat data objednávek z ABAS ERP do FileMakeru?
- Ano, data úloh můžete importovat do aplikace FileMaker prostřednictvím rozhraní ABAS REST API. Za tímto účelem proveďte požadavek GET na příslušný koncový bod rozhraní API, abyste získali informace o zakázce ve formátu JSON a uložili je do aplikace FileMaker.
- Jak mohu přenést data FileMakeru, např. informace o zákaznících, do systému ABAS ERP?
- Chcete-li přenést informace o zákaznících z aplikace FileMaker do systému ABAS ERP, odešlete požadavek POST s příslušnými daty ve formátu JSON na koncový bod zákazníků rozhraní ABAS API. Skripty FileMakeru mohou tato data připravit a požadavek odeslat automaticky.
- Mohu vytvářet sestavy ABAS ERP v aplikaci FileMaker?
- Ano, můžete importovat data ze systému ABAS ERP do aplikace FileMaker a poté je zpracovávat pomocí funkcí rozvržení a sestav FileMakeru a vytvářet podrobné sestavy. To umožňuje vytvářet analýzy na míru na základě dat z ERP.
- Jak se v integraci ABAS vypořádat s limity API?
- Rozhraní ABAS REST API může mít omezení počtu volání API. Měli byste zajistit, aby vaše skripty FileMaker efektivně zpracovávaly prostředky API a optimalizovaly volání API. Můžete zachytit chybová hlášení API a podle toho řídit přístup.
- Jaké jsou výhody propojení FileMakeru s ABAS ERP?
- Propojení FileMakeru s ABAS ERP umožňuje efektivní synchronizaci dat mezi oběma systémy. Můžete vytvářet vlastní pracovní postupy, které bezproblémově integrují data z ABAS ERP do FileMakeru a urychlují a optimalizují obchodní procesy.
- Je integrace FileMakeru s ABAS ERP obtížná?
- Integrace vyžaduje znalost komunikace API a zpracování JSON. Rozhraní ABAS REST API však poskytuje přehlednou dokumentaci a FileMaker poskytuje potřebné nástroje pro bezproblémovou integraci. S trochou obeznámení lze připojení snadno implementovat.
Souhrn
Propojení systému ABAS ERP se softwarem gFM Business ERP založeným na aplikaci FileMaker nabízí výkonnou kombinaci hloubkových funkcí ERP a flexibilních možností přizpůsobení. Ať už prostřednictvím rozhraní RESTful API, ODBC, výměny souborů CSV/XML nebo pomocí middlewaru - existuje mnoho způsobů integrace obou systémů. Který způsob je ten správný, záleží na konkrétních požadavcích společnosti, ale každá z těchto možností pomáhá zvýšit efektivitu a zlepšit využití dat.
Ukázkový skript FileMakeru umožňuje integrovat data z ABAS ERP do řešení gFM Business FileMaker v reálném čase. Rozhraní API RESTful a ověřování OAuth2 vám poskytují flexibilní a bezpečný způsob propojení obou systémů a automatizace obchodních procesů.
